Re: 402/TH400 shift linkage with headers

I just bought a lokar kit for my LS swap with a 6L90E.

I moved my engine forward a few inches, and the rod was still too short. I ended up bending the rod and cutting my original rod and welding them together.

A word of warning though. You need adjustment somewhere. It can be on the column end or the transmission end, but your detents may not line up without it. This is why I bought the lokar kit. It came with the spherical bearings and the adjustable arm for the transmission.
